Configuración GOCA en el perfil de filtro MFFAFP

Configuración GOCA en el perfil de filtro MFFAFP

 

MFF es la abreviatura de “Mixed Format Filter”. Los filtros MFF de entrada y salida forman parte de la arquitectura MFF y, como parte del “core” de DocBridge, soportan los diferentes pasos de procesamiento en los productos DocBridge. Algunos filtros leen ficheros de diferentes formatos, otros escriben ficheros en el correspondiente formato de salida. En algunos casos, un formato es soportado tanto en la entrada como en la salida.

Los filtros se configuran en ficheros de perfil XML con la extensión de archivo .pro. En estos perfiles, se puede especificar donde se deben buscar determinados recursos como fuentes, las páginas de código que deben utilizarse o el mapeo entre nombres de fuentes y ficheros de fuentes. Cuando un formato es soportado tanto como entrada como salida, como AFP, el procesamiento de la entrada y de la salida se configura en el mismo fichero de perfil.

La siguiente información está focalizada en GOCA. GOCA es abreviatura de “Graphics Object Content Architecture”. Es una arquitectura que facilita una colección de valores gráficos y estructuras de control para intercambiar y presentar datos de gráficos.

Las órdenes de dibujo de GOCA se utilizan para presentar gráficos vectoriales en páginas AFP, segmentos de página u overlays. La arquitectura GOCA define dos niveles: Drawing Level Version 0 (DR/2V0) – Nivel de dibujo versión 0 - y Graphics Subset Level (GRS3) – Nivel de subconjuntos de gráficos.

El hecho de que los datos AFP contengan DR/2V0 o GRS3 normalmente depende del dispositivo que se utilice para su impresión. Para asegurar que el filtro AFP genera la salida esperada, los ajustes de configuración en el perfil del filtro MFFAFP deben verificarse y ajustarse cuando sea necesario.

La sección de entrada (input) del perfil de filtro MFFAFP de DocBridge Mill contiene los siguientes elementos relacionados con GOCA:

 

1. gocarasterimageresolution:

Cada punto de imagen se “mapea” a un píxel del dispositivo de salida. En caso de no existir información sobre resolución de imagen, se utiliza una resolución dependiente de la impresora. El tamaño de la imagen GOCA puede ajustarse especificando "gocarasterimageresolution”. Si el valor 0 (por defecto) se especifica, el filtro AFP utiliza la resolución del documento de entrada.

<gocarasterimageresolution value="0"/>

2. GocaLineWidthBase:

Todos los anchos de línea GOCA son definidos como un factor a multiplicar por el ancho de línea normal (normal line width). GRS3 especifica un valor de ancho de línea normal por defecto de 0.01 pulgadas pero con DR/2V0 el valor es independiente del dispositivo. Si las líneas son más gruesas o finas de los esperado, el ancho de línea normal del dispositivo no es 0.01 pulgadas. Utilice "GocaLineWidthBase" para especificar el valor específico de la impresora.

<GocaLineWidthBase value="0.01 in"/>

3. GocaLineJoinStyle:

El estilo por defecto utilizado para la forma a utilizar para unir líneas con GRS3 es “round” (redondo) pero con DR/2V0 el estilo por defecto es específico del dispositivo. Si el valor por defecto utilizado por el dispositivo no es “round” (por defecto), utilice "GocaLineJoinStyle" para ajustar uno de los otros valores soportados: “miter” o “bevel”. Vea los siguientes ejemplos:

<GocaLineJoinStyle value="round"/>

round

round

miter

miter

bevel

bevel

4. GocaLineCapStyle:

Del mismo modo que con el estilo de unión de líneas, el estilo por defecto de los extremos de línea (line cap) no está definido por la especificación DR/2V0. La forma de extremos de línea utilizada cuando no hay un valor explícito indicado en los datos de entrada depende del dispositivo. El estilo por defecto definido en GRS3 es round. Si el estilo por defecto utilizado por el dispositivo no es “round”, utilice GocaLineCapStyle para fijar uno de los otros valores soportados: "butt" (o “flat“) o “square“. Vea los siguientes ejemplos:

<GocaLineCapStyle value="round"/>

round

round

butt

butt

square

square

5. gocaprocessrefcsys05:

Este elemento proporciona la posibilidad de procesar ficheros con referencias de sistemas de coordenadas obsoletas del mismo modo que impresoras antiguas. Los objetos GOCA pueden colocarse dentro de un texto con un campo estructurado IOB (Include Object o Incluir Objeto). Por defecto los valores “RefCSys” 0x05 “current text (I,B) coordinate system” obsoletos se ignoran. Si gocaprocessrefcsys05 se fija a “true”, se interpreta RefCSys 0x05 y el sistema de coordenadas de referencia se fija a “current text (I,B)”.

<gocaprocessrefcsys05 value="false"/>

Solicite a Soporte de Compart el fichero de prueba “Hoja de Configuración GOCA” (GOCA configuration sheet) si no está seguro sobre los valores por defecto de sus dispositivos.

Al utilizar nuestra página web, aceptas el uso que hacemos de las cookies. Más